Abstract: The present disclosure relates to a polyethylene, which is reacted with chlorine to prepare a chlorinated polyethylene having improved tensile strength and excellent processability during extrusion by optimizing a low molecular region in a molecular structure, and a CPE compound including the same.

Abstract: In the present disclosure, there is provided a polyethylene in which the high molecular region ratio in the molecular structure is lowered, and the viscosity and melt index are optimized with a narrow molecular weight distribution. Therefore, it is possible to prevent premature cross-linking of chlorinated polyethylene obtained by reacting the polyethylene with chlorine, thereby minimizing a decrease in viscosity even after long-term storage and improving extrusion processability. Further, there is provided a vulcanizable chlorinated polyethylene composition using the polyethylene.

Abstract: Disclosed are a cement composition additive with improved compressive strength and workability, including a polycarboxylic acid copolymer and/or a salt thereof, zinc oxide particles, and a predetermined amount of gluconic acid and/or a salt thereof, and a cement composition containing the same.
